luxury yachts are big business. They are a status symbol for the rich and famous, and come with a hefty price tag. But what goes into making a luxury yacht? And who buys them?
DW documentary takes a closer look at the business of luxury yachts. From the shipyards that build them, to the brokers that sell them, we explore the world of the super-rich and their love of luxury yachts.
Shipyards that build luxury yachts are located all over the world, but the majority are in Europe. Germany, Italy and the Netherlands are home to some of the most prestigious shipyards.
It takes a team of skilled workers to build a luxury yacht, and the process can take up to two years. The finished product is a work of art, and each yacht is unique.
The interiors of luxury yachts are often designed by well-known interior designers, and no expense is spared. From marble floors to silk curtains, these yachts are truly luxurious.
The price tag for a luxury yacht can range from $5 million to $250 million. But who buys these yachts?
Many of the buyers are from Russia, the Middle East and China. They are often businessmen or members of royalty. For them, owning a luxury yacht is a sign of success and wealth.
luxury yachts are a floating status symbol, and the business of selling them is booming.
